Grishneshwar Jyotirlinga Temple is a famous Hindu temple located in the Aurangabad region, dedicated to Lord Shiva. The temple is one of the 12 Jyotirlingas (sacred shrines of Lord Shiva) in India and is one of the most revered temples in Maharashtra. The temple attracts devotees daily, especially during special occasions and festivals. The temple is particularly famous for its beautiful architecture, spiritual significance, and historical importance. Grishneshwar Jyotirlinga is the last of the 12 Jyotirlingas and holds great religious significance for Hindus.

Nearest Airport: Aurangabad Airport – approx. 30 km
Major Railway Stations:
Aurangabad Railway Station – approx. 30 km
Metro Station: Not directly accessible by metro
Grishneshwar Jyotirlinga Temple is located in the Aurangabad region, accessible by road from Aurangabad.
Grishneshwar Jyotirlinga Temple is accessible by road from Aurangabad. Private vehicles, taxis, and buses operate to the temple. The temple is easily accessible from major areas of Aurangabad, making it convenient for both local visitors and tourists.
